Concrete driveway demolition involves the careful removal of an existing concrete surface to prepare for new installation or to eliminate problematic areas. This service typically includes breaking up the old concrete, removing debris, and preparing the site for subsequent work. Skilled contractors use specialized tools and techniques to ensure the process is efficient and minimizes disturbance to the surrounding property. Homeowners often seek this service when their current driveway has become damaged, cracked, or uneven, making it unsafe or unsightly.
This service addresses a variety of common problems homeowners face with their driveways. Over time, concrete can develop cracks, potholes, or shifting sections that compromise structural integrity and safety. Stains, discoloration, or surface deterioration can also diminish curb appeal. Demolition allows for the removal of these issues, creating a clean slate for a new, durable driveway. It also provides an opportunity to update the driveway’s design or expand its size to better accommodate parking needs.

The overview below groups typical Concrete Driveway Demolition proj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Tyler, TX.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or driveway demolition projects in Tyler, TX, range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the size and scope of the work.
Partial Demolition - For larger sections or partial driveway removals, local contractors often charge between $600-$1,500. Projects in this range are common for homeowners updating or replacing portions of their driveway.
Full Driveway Replacement - Complete driveway demolition and replacement usually costs between $2,000-$5,000, with larger or more complex projects reaching higher amounts. These tend to be less frequent but are a common service for extensive upgrades.
Complex or Commercial Projects - Larger, more intricate demolition jobs, such as for commercial properties, can exceed $5,000, with costs varying based on size and site conditions. Many such projects fall into the higher end of the price spectrum, depending on the scope.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in concrete driveway demolition? Concrete driveway demolition typically includes breaking up and removing existing concrete surfaces to prepare the area for new installation or other uses.
Are there different methods for driveway demolition? Yes, local contractors may use various techniques such as mechanical breaking, jackhammers, or saw cutting to efficiently demolish concrete driveways.
Can driveway demolition be combined with other driveway services? Often, demolition can be coordinated with services like driveway replacement or excavation to streamline the project.
What safety precautions do demolition service providers take? Local contractors generally follow standard safety practices, including proper equipment handling and debris management, during driveway demolition.
